Multipurpose agriculture robots utilize various technologies to perform a range of tasks in the farm. Some of the key technologies involved include:
Robotics and automation: Robots equipped with sensors, cameras, and other electronic devices are used to perform tasks such as planting, harvesting, and pruning.
Machine learning and artificial intelligence: These technologies help the robots to learn from past experiences, make decisions, and adapt to changing conditions in the farm.
GPS and mapping: Robots use GPS and mapping technology to navigate and plan their movements in the field.
Drones: Drones equipped with cameras, sensors, and other electronics can be used for aerial surveillance, crop monitoring, and mapping of farm fields.
Big data and IoT: Robots collect large amounts of data from the farm and use it to optimize farm operations and make informed decisions. IoT technology connects the robots and other devices in the farm to enable real-time communication and data transfer.
These technologies enable the creation of advanced agriculture robots that can perform multiple tasks in the farm, reducing the need for manual labor and improving the efficiency and productivity of agricultural operations
The Internet of Things (IoT) plays a significant role in the agriculture industry by providing real-time data and automation capabilities. Some of the ways IoT is involved in the agriculture system are:
Precision agriculture: IoT devices such as sensors, drones, and GPS systems collect data on factors such as soil moisture, temperature, and nutrient levels to enable precise decision-making and improve crop yields.
Livestock monitoring: IoT devices can be used to monitor the health, behavior, and environment of livestock, allowing farmers to optimize their care and improve productivity.
Irrigation management: IoT sensors and control systems can be used to monitor soil moisture levels and adjust irrigation systems accordingly, reducing water waste and improving crop yields.
Weather monitoring: IoT devices can collect data on weather conditions and provide real-time updates to farmers, allowing them to make informed decisions and mitigate the effects of extreme weather events.
Supply chain management: IoT can be used to track and monitor the movement of goods throughout the supply chain, from farm to consumer, increasing transparency and reducing waste.
The integration of IoT technology into the agriculture system allows for greater efficiency, cost savings, and improved sustainability in the industry
A grass cutting and seed sowing robot with IoT applications is a type of agriculture robot that combines the functions of mowing and planting crops. This robot utilizes IoT technology to collect and transmit real-time data on its surroundings, such as the location and condition of the soil, to make informed decisions about its actions.
The grass cutting and seed sowing robot uses a combination of robotics, automation, and machine learning to perform its tasks. It is equipped with sensors and cameras to navigate the field and identify areas that need to be mowed or sown. The robot uses GPS and mapping technology to plan its movements and adjust its actions in real-time based on the data it collects.
IoT technology enables the robot to collect data on soil conditions and weather patterns, and use this information to optimize seed placement and ensure optimal growth. The robot can also transmit this data to farmers and agricultural experts, who can use it to make informed decisions about farm management and improve yields.
Overall, the grass cutting and seed sowing robot with IoT applications provides a highly efficient and sustainable solution for agricultural operations, reducing the need for manual labor and improving the productivity and sustainability of the farm
